css文字间距
CSS文字间距是指调整文本字符之间的距离。可以使用CSS的letter-spacing属性来设置文字间距。
在CSS中,可以使用以下方式设置文字间距:
1. 使用固定值:可以使用像素(px)、英寸(in)、毫米(mm)等单位为字母之间设置固定的间距。例如,设置1px的间距:
```css
p {
letter-spacing: 1px;
}
```
2. 使用相对值:可以使用em、rem等相对单位来设置字母之间的间距。相对单位会根据元素的字体大小来计算间距。例如,设置0.1em的间距:
```css
p {
letter-spacing: 0.1em;
}
```
3. 使用百分比:可以使用百分比来设置字母之间的间距。百分比会相对于字体大小进行计算。例如,设置10%的间距:
```css
p {
letter-spacing: 10%;
}
```
4. 使用负值:可以设置负值来改变字母之间的间距,使得字母更加紧凑。例如,设置-1px的间距:
```css
p {
letter-spacing: -1px;
}
```
需要注意的是,负值可能会导致字母之间重叠,因此需要谨慎使用。
另外,可以将文字间距应用于特定的元素或选择器。例如,将文字间距应用于所有的段落:
```css
p {
letter-spacing: 1px;
}
```
可以使用letter-spacing属性来设置不同元素上的不同文字间距。例如,将文字间距应用于特定类的元素:
```css
.my-class {
letter-spacing: 0.5px;
}
```
总结:
CSS文字间距可以通过letter-spacing属性来调整。可以使用固定值、相对值、百分比或负值来设置不同的文字间距。通过将letter-spacing属性应用于不同的元素或选择器,可以实现不同的文字间距效果。